Essentials: Strengthening Your Community Engagement with Caleb Fjone
Find Out MoreEssentials, a program of Mid-America Arts Alliance, is an introductory workshop focused on key capacity building topics. Workshop Topic: Strengthening Your Community Engagement with Caleb Fjone. This workshop will explore effective strategies to deepen community engagement, foster meaningful relationships, and amplify your organization’s mission. Participants will learn how to leverage partnerships and develop programs that serve their communities. Through interactive discussion and shared learning, attendees will gain practical insights into assessing community needs, building trust, and creating initiatives that encourage long-term involvement.

Essentials: Diversifying Your Revenue Streams with Becky Boesen
Find Out MoreEssentials, a program of Mid-America Arts Alliance, is an introductory workshop focused on key capacity building topics. Workshop Topic: Diversifying Your Revenue Streams with Becky Boesen. This workshop will explore strategies to diversify revenue streams, ensuring long-term sustainability and growth. Participants will gain insights into earned income opportunities, individual giving, corporate partnerships, grant funding, and crowdfunding.
